Jeff Catalano has been bartending since his college days in Connecticut. No experience necessary, he landed his first gig about five years ago at the Thirsty Dog in Storrs, a popular bar and favorite among University of Connecticut students.
A UConn Huskey himself, Jeff received his bachelor's degree in communications and minored in business. He just isn't sure what direction he wants to take it.
The only direction he was concerned with after school: heading to the South. He moved to Florida in 2008, where he has tended bar from Fort Lauderdale to Delray Beach, including hot spots like Blue Fish and Caliente off Atlantic Ave., and Blue Martini in Boca Raton.
When he's not working, Jeff says the beach stretch along A1A is his favorite scene for nightlife in South Florida. When he's not behind his own bar, you can usually find him at one of theirs.
Of course, there's always the occasional swing through downtown West Palm Beach to see fellow bartenders and friends at Off the Hookah.

His Bar: Deck 84
The Deck 84 Scene: "A little bit of everything. It depends when you come," says Jeff. You've got fine dining inside, with a bar to match. And outside you get that "vacation feel" at the tiki-style bar on the oversized deck overlooking the intracoastal.
Best Night: Friday nights, fo sho. Jeff says he's a fan of the outdoor bar, which jams out to a live reggae band, and the place is usually packed by 11 p.m. Thursday's are also great deal days, when there's Happy Hour pricing all night from 3 p.m. to close.
JEFF'S FAVORITE DRINK TO MAKE AT DECK 84:
Four Orange Sunshine, made with 4 Orange Vodka, Malibu coconut rum, Midori and peach Schnapps, $10. "It definitely packs a punch. There's a lot of alcohol in there," warns Jeff.
JEFF'S FAVORITE DISH AT DECK 84:
The Cheeseburger Spring Rolls with Special "Deck" Dipping Sauce, $11. "They're like a Big Mac on crack," says Jeff.
